Steam Mobile is in Beta, confirmed features include Community (I assume Friend List/Chat and Forum) and Store Front.
Currently it’s restricted to industry folks, such as news outlets.
You can sign up for the Beta through the App itself, all you need to do is attempt to sign into your Steam Account in the App.
Screenshot provided by Batou1986
Direct your phone's browser to http://store.steampowered.com/mobile and download the App from the web market.
